Apparently the Raiders are in tank mode and have informed Crosby he will not be playing for the remainder of the season and he is NOT happy. "Via Jay Glazer of Fox Sports, the Raiders told Crosby they plan to shut him down for the final two games of a lost season that is creeping toward enough losses to secure the top spot in every round of the 2026 draft. Per Glazer, Crosby “vehemently disagreed” with the proposal — and has “left the building.” And apparently his contract is set up to easily be traded. "Maxx Crosby contract is extremely tradable. Only $5M dead on the Raiders side. Inheriting team has $30M guaranteed in 2026, which is no problem. The rest of the contract is just $28M team options." Now I know it is a long shot BUT, if he were to request a trade, would he be worth pursuing?
